    Tasha's Torment Tasha is being bullied in her new school. She doesn’t feel able to tell a teacher about it, as it’s “only small stuff” – after all, she says to herself, it’s not like she’s being beaten up or anything, surely she ought to be able to put up with it… But she is miserable. Something needs to be done. Examining bullying – and why bullies bully people – “Tasha’s Torment” is designed to enable children and young adults to seek solutions to being bullied, and build their confidence and self-esteem, in order to make a change. Included within this volume are valuable tips for parents / carers / support workers and teachers on dealing with bullying from the angles of the victim, the perpetrator and bystanders. “Tasha’s Torment” is a therapeutic book for children and young adults: a tale of coping with being bullied at school, by leading educational administration trainer, psychotherapist and author Angela Garry. This is her third therapeutic story book in a series of books for children, young adults, their families and support workers.

    "Bound for Glory" is the autobiography of Woody Guthrie, the founder of modern American folk music. It is a funny, cynical, earthy and tragic account of his life in an Oklahoma oil-boom town, of the Depression that followed, and of his subsequent travels in, on, and under trains, in stolen cars and on his feet, round an America going rotten from the top downwards.
